Turn On your Base Station and connect an Ethernet cable between your base station and the New Router
Now press and hold the reset button on your base station for at least 30 seconds and then release it and wait for power and internet light to get stable green.
After that login into your arlo account on your computer and then remove your older base station under the Devices Tab( Note:-make sure your computer should be connected to that same new router with which your base station is)
Now click on Add a Device option
select base station option and hit continue after that you can add your base station
once your base station is added, then you can sync you cameras with the base station
To Sync Your cameras,

press and hold the sync button on your base station for 3 seconds and then press and hold the sync button on your camera for 2 seconds and then blue light will start flashing, once its get stop, it means your camera is synchronized ,
Then you have repeat this same process for every camera.
